Lot Description
Three Edwardian silver napkin rings, one octagonal sided with foliate decoration and beaded rims, the second with pierced foliate border and the third plain in design, all hallmarked William M Hayes, Birmingham 1902, 1905 and 1909. Together with two further silver napkin rings and a plated example. Gross silver weight 4 ozt (125.6 grams). (6).

Condition Report
All the napkin rings display general surface scratches, marks, wear and tarnishing commensurate with the age and use. Heavier tarnishing to some and all would benefit from a polish. Some visible seam lines. The hallmarks are all legible, although there is wear and rubbing to some.
